Machine Learning Enhancing Risk Detection
Artificial intelligence enhances Wallet Screening by recognizing patterns that human analysts might overlook. Through advanced algorithms, AI systems assess transaction histories, behavioral trends, and network connections between wallets. These systems assign dynamic risk scores based on evolving criteria, such as links to sanctioned entities, dark web marketplaces, or previously flagged wallets. Unlike static rule-based systems, AI continuously learns from new blockchain data, improving its detection accuracy over time. This adaptive intelligence reduces false positives while increasing the identification of genuine threats, helping compliance teams operate more efficiently and confidently.
Real-Time Monitoring Across Multiple Blockchains
One of the greatest strengths of AI-driven blockchain intelligence is its ability to monitor activity across multiple blockchain networks simultaneously. Modern wallet screening solutions analyze transactions on public chains, layer-two networks, and even cross-chain bridges. AI models map wallet clusters and uncover hidden relationships between seemingly unrelated addresses. By correlating data across chains, these systems reveal complex laundering schemes and illicit transaction paths. Real-time alerts allow organizations to intervene before funds are withdrawn or moved further, strengthening overall security posture and reducing exposure to regulatory penalties.
